Kirklees Health and Care Partnership online event
The Kirklees Health and Care Partnership online public event is being held on Tuesday 10 December @ 1.30pm-3.30pm
Kirklees Health and Care Partnership (KHCP) was established in July 2022 and brings together the local NHS, other health and care providers, Kirklees Council, Healthwatch, and community and voluntary sector organisations, to arrange and deliver services for the people who live in Kirklees. Their focus is on preventing ill health, improving health and healthcare, reducing health inequalities, making the best of our collective resources, and putting communities at the heart of all they do.
They are holding an online public event to give you the opportunity to hear about the wide range of projects they’ve been working on, this will include:
- University of Huddersfield – National Health Innovation Campus.
- South West Yorkshire Partnership NHS Foundation Trust – Older people’s mental health inpatient services transformation.
- Calderdale & Huddersfield NHS Foundation Trust – Children and Young People Strategy, and Person-Centred Care.
- Healthwatch Kirklees – providing an update on the projects they have been involved in.
- Kirklees Health and Care Partnership – NHS 10-year plan involvement opportunities.
